This sign has been posted by Ottawa County Parks Department by the beach at Grose Park. There will be another one by the boat launch as a precaution.
Ottawa County Parks has been testing the lake for E-Coli every 2 weeks and found unusually high volumn in yesterdays testing. They tested again today and will have those results tomorrow morning and will let the CLA Board know the results. They will also retest again tomorrow morning and possibly add another test location on the south side of the lake.
Ottawa County Parks and Recreation and Ottawa County Health Department have been notified, as well as Chester Township.
For anyone that has already been in the water it is recommended that they monitor for gastrointestinal symptoms such as upset stomach, vomiting, or diarrhea. Rashes or skin irritation can also occur. If you have concerns or develop symptoms, please contact your primary care doctor. Please also report any symptoms or illnesses to the Health Department here: Have a Concern?.
